ogród

Garden.


The word 'ogród' is used as a noun meaning 'garden', indicating a location or space dedicated to plants and greenery.

Mój ogród jest pełen pięknych kwiatów.

My garden is full of beautiful flowers.


Here, the word 'ogród' is in the locative case ('ogrodzie'), referring to being in the garden, highlighting the usage of cases in context.

Wczoraj spędziłem cały dzień w ogrodzie.

Yesterday, I spent the whole day in the garden.


In this sentence, 'ogród' is used in the accusative case since it is the direct object of the action 'to design', illustrating grammatical case usage.

Planuję zaprojektować nowy ogród w przyszłym roku.

I plan to design a new garden next year.
